Weslaco is moderately more affordable than Mineral Wells, with a 14.4% lower cost of living index. Mineral Wells scores 78 compared to 68 for Weslaco, where the US average is 100. This difference means residents of Mineral Wells can expect to pay noticeably more for everyday expenses, housing, and services.

On the housing front, median rent in Mineral Wells is $1,004/month compared to $942/month in Weslaco — a 7%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Weslaco is more affordable at $119,200 median vs $146,100.

Median household income in Mineral Wells is $54,210 compared to $54,995 in Weslaco (-1.4%). Weslaco off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power. Looking at affordability, residents of Mineral Wells spend roughly 22.2% of their income on rent, more than the 20.6% in Weslaco.
